The GFA Executive Committee has ordered for a temporary ban on the Sekondi Gyandu Park as a venue for Division One league matches with immediate effect.
This decision has become necessary due to the unfortunate incident that occurred during the Match day 13 game between Proud United and Elmina Sharks played on Saturday, May 28.
This decision is in accordance with Article 15(2) of the GFA General Regulations which states that “the GFA may order the closure of any league centre where the safety of clubs, Match Officials or Spectators cannot be guaranteed”.
The Division One League Board will determine the venue for the affected Clubs subsequent home matches in accordance with the provisions of Article 15(3)of the GFA General Regulations.
This order is without prejudice to the determination of the case pending before the Disciplinary Committee.
Meanwhile, the Disciplinary Committee has been charged to hear the case in accordance with the GFA Regulations.
